Enthroned Zeus. This colossal statue is also known as Jupiter Marnas, because Marnas, the main god of Gaza (where the statue was found), became integrated with Jupiter. Marble statue. Imperial Roman, 2nd century CE. From Gaza.
Location
Archaeological Museum/Istanbul/Turkey
